Rich Rodriguez 'pleads ignorance' on No. 1 jersey controversy, which is no longer an issue

BY MARK SNYDER ? FREE PRESS SPORTS WRITER ? May 21, 2008

....

When pressed about the conversations and whether there's a gentleman's agreement to avoid committed recruits, Rodriguez stood his ground. "We didn't write an agreement down. ... That's what I got a kick out of. I didn't see any memos across the desk, and nobody could recollect anything."
